Boat A is 20 km from port on a true bearing of

025° and boat B is 25 km from port on a true
bearing of 070°. Boat B is in distress. What
bearing (to the nearest degree) should boat A
travel on to reach boat B?

We are going to use in the triangle PAB:

1) Al Kashi theorem:


AB^2=PA^2+PB^2-2*PA*PB*cos(\widehat{BPA})\\=20^2+25^2-2*20^*25*cos(45^o)\\=317,8932...\\AB=17.8296\ km

2) law of sinus:


(sin(45^o))/(AB) =\frac{sin(\widehat{PAB})}{PB}\\\\sin(\widehat{PAB})=(sin(45^o)*25)/(17.8296)}=82.5159^o\\ \\bearing= 25^o +25^o - 82.5159=122.48137^o\\

answer 122°
